Accessibility & Technology
A wheelchair-accessible computer workstation is available at each computer center. Many computers also have ZoomText software which magnifies the screen image for individuals with visual disabilities, and a voice component so that the page can be read aloud.
All training center computers have a Windows 10 operating system, Microsoft Office 2019 programs, and printers.

Learn MoreOnline Computer Training
The Pratt Center for Technology Training also offers online, instructor-led training courses.
Gale Courses: free courses, mostly 6 weeks long, offer introductory, intermediate, and advanced computer tutorials in Microsoft Word, Excel, PowerPoint, Publisher, Access and many more. Complete the course and receive a record of completion certification.
